Father Emil Kapaun, Medal of Honor recipient

Want to learn more about Father Emil Kapaun?

Father Kapaun was a chaplain during the Korean War. He was taken prisoner while he was helping other wounded Americans. He helped the enlisted soldier/prisoners although he wasn’t permitted to be near them. He stole food to help other prisoners stay alive, and invoked Saint Dismas as he did it. He is amazing. A boy in Kansas was healed of a broken neck, after prayers invoking the aid of Father Kapaun, and Father Kapaun is being considered for canonization.
